While GaAs structures represent the current state-of-the art in device complexity, Si devices
hold the current records in coherence times due to the nuclear-spin free environment in
isotopically purified samples. Ge which has been much less studied, has recently emerged as
a very promising material platform for hosting spin qubits due to the suppressed hyperfine
interaction and strong spin orbit coupling. In only three years a single Loss-DiVincenzo qubit,
2-qubit and most recently even 4-qubit devices have been demonstrated.
In the Nanoelectronics group of Georgios Katsaros we have recently realized a hole spin qubit
with dephasing times of 1 μs operating already at fields of 500μT, within the range of magnetic
fields currently used for on-chip biasing of superconducting circuits. This was achieved by
using the large out of plane g-factors of holes in Ge and by encoding the qubit in the singlettriplet
states of a double quantum dot device. In this project we aim to use hole qubits in planar
Ge devices and make further steps towards the realization of a hole spin based quantum
